Vue.js stands out among various JavaScript frameworks due to its simplicity and gentle learning curve. Unlike other frameworks that often come with steep learning requirements, Vue.js allows beginners to start quickly while still offering the depth necessary for advanced users. Its component-based architecture makes code organization straightforward, promoting better maintainability and scalability of applications. This makes Vue.js an excellent choice for both small projects and large-scale applications.
Another compelling reason to choose Vue.js is its flexibility. Vue can be easily integrated into projects alongside other libraries or existing applications without a complete rewrite. This makes it a versatile option for developers who may not want to commit to a larger framework. Additionally, its lightweight nature ensures that applications built with Vue.js load quickly and offer high performance, which is crucial for user experience and search engine optimization.
Vue.js, often celebrated for its simplicity and flexibility, consistently leaves JavaScript developers wondering how they ever managed without it. One reason for this envy is the framework's gentle learning curve. Unlike other frameworks that can overwhelm beginners with complex concepts, Vue.js allows developers to gradually absorb its features, from the basics of reactive data binding to advanced component manipulation. Additionally, Vue's single-file components enable developers to encapsulate HTML, CSS, and JavaScript in a single file, streamlining the development process and making it easier to maintain and read.
Another reason for the admiration is Vue.js's robust ecosystem. The framework offers an extensive range of official libraries that cater to various needs, such as Vue Router for navigation and Vuex for state management. This comprehensive support means that developers can achieve complex functionalities with less effort and fewer dependencies, significantly improving productivity. Moreover, Vue's integration capabilities allow developers to incorporate it into existing projects with minimal friction, making it a favored choice for teams looking to modernize their codebases without complete overhauls.
Vue.js has rapidly gained popularity among developers due to its progressive framework that enhances the capabilities of traditional JavaScript. Its core features, such as a reactive data binding system, enable seamless updates to the user interface without the need for comprehensive DOM manipulation. This reactivity not only improves performance but also simplifies the code, making it easier to maintain and debug. Furthermore, Vue.js fosters a component-based architecture, allowing developers to create reusable components that encapsulate both markup and logic. This modular approach leads to better organization and scalability in large applications, setting it apart from traditional methods of building JavaScript applications.
Another standout feature of Vue.js is its gentle learning curve, which contrasts starkly with the steep learning requirements of many other frameworks. The framework's documentation is exceptionally comprehensive, enabling developers, even those new to JavaScript, to grasp core concepts swiftly. Additionally, Vue’s integration capabilities facilitate the gradual adoption of its features, allowing developers to implement it into existing projects without a complete rewrite. This versatility ensures that teams can leverage the framework's strengths while continuing to engage with traditional JavaScript, making Vue.js a superior choice for modern web development.
